Brachioplasty “Arm Lift”:

Introduction

Brachioplasty, also known as an Arm Lift or Arm Tuck in, is a plastic surgery procedure designed to remove redundant arm flab- also known as “Bat Wings” or “Batwing Deformity”. Loose upper arm skin folds are not only unsightly, but also interfere with one’s ability to fit in sleeved tops, as well as causing underarm skin rash and irritation. Candidates for Arm Lift plastic surgery are often embarrassed by their large and “jiggley” arms which they can’t hide!



Brachioplasty can now offer the freedom of a lifestyle that they couldn’t enjoy previously. Arm Lift surgery is not exclusive to women. Actually, many men who are left with excess arm skin folds as a result of massive weight loss (Gastric bypass) are also undergoing Brachioplasty all over world.



The majority of candidates for Brachioplasty are those that have lost massive weight following Bariatric Surgery, also known as “stomach stapling”, gastric bypass, or “lap banding.” While these patients reap many health and psychological benefits from this weight loss, one of its aftereffects is sagging skin that hangs from the arms and other parts of the body. After years of obesity, stretching of skin causes loss of skin elasticity; therefore, no amount of diet or exercise can restore firmness and tone to the upper arms. Another group of Arm Tuck candidates are those who as a result of aging and chronic tanning have developed upper arm flabbiness.
